What nail glue actually is at a working level
Adhesives sold for tip application are typically cyanoacrylate-based. Read the label and pull the SDS for the specific bottle you are holding, because formulations differ between brands and even between products inside one brand.
The one fact that explains most bench behavior: cyanoacrylate adhesives generally set in the presence of trace surface moisture rather than by drying out like a polish. Once you know that, the rest stops being mysterious.
- A prepped, dehydrated surface sets on a different timeline than one carrying oil, dust, or product residue. Your prep is part of your adhesive result.
- Room humidity changes your working window. A bottle that felt slow and forgiving in a dry winter week can feel quick in a humid August.
- A thick puddle does not set faster than a thin film. The middle of a puddle has less to react with, so it stays soft under a hard skin on top.
- Moisture in the air is also what seizes a nozzle or welds a cap. Storage problems and set-speed behavior have the same root cause.
The second useful idea is that adhesion is a surface event, not a volume event. What holds a tip is intimate contact across the whole contact area, with the well or the stop point sitting flat against the nail plate and no trapped air. More product does not buy more grip. Better fit does.
Best nail glue for fake nails: what to actually compare
A bottle label rarely tells you how the product will behave in your hand. These are the variables that do.
Viscosity
Thin, watery adhesives flow and wick. They will travel under a tip on their own and fill a well quickly, which is efficient and also how techs end up with product on the sidewalls. Medium-viscosity adhesives are the general-purpose choice for tip work. Thick, gel-viscosity adhesives stay exactly where you place them, which helps on a curved plate, on a tip that does not fit perfectly, or when you need a bead to sit still on a vertical surface during a repair.
Set speed and your placement window
A very fast bottle rewards a tech who sizes and dry-fits every tip before any adhesive comes out, because there is no repositioning once it grabs. A slightly slower bottle buys you a couple of seconds to roll a tip down and adjust the sidewall alignment. Neither is better in the abstract; match it to how you actually work and to how many tips you place per set.
Bottle size versus your turnover
Buy for turnover, not for the lowest unit price. An opened bottle has a working life, and a large bottle you finish in a month costs less per usable drop than a large bottle that seizes at half full. If you only glue tips occasionally, small bottles bought more often are the more honest math. Keep a sealed backup on the shelf either way, since a seized bottle mid-service costs you an appointment, not a bottle.
Brush-on versus precision tip applicators
Brush-on adhesives
A brush spreads a thin, even film across a defined area and lets you feather product right up to the edges of the contact zone without flooding it. That control is the whole point. Brush-on is the natural choice when you want coverage rather than a bead: laying a film across the underside of a full-coverage tip, or wetting out a silk or fiberglass wrap.
The trade-off is the brush itself. It returns into the bottle after every stroke, the bristles stiffen with use, and residue collects in the neck and threads. Wipe the neck before you cap, and expect a brush bottle to be the first one that fights you when you open it.
Precision tip and needle nozzles
A narrow nozzle puts a measured bead exactly where you aim it: a dot inside the well of a tip, a hairline into a crack, a touch on a lifted free-edge seam. For repairs and for anything where the glue must go in one specific place and nowhere else, the nozzle wins.
The trade-offs are clogging and leverage. A narrow orifice is easy to block with cured residue, and because the bottle is a squeeze bottle, a hard squeeze delivers several times what you intended. Squeeze from the middle of the body with light, even pressure, and stop before you think you should.
Picking the applicator per job
- Full-coverage tip with a well: a small bead placed in the well, or a thin brushed film across the well floor.
- Crack or split repair: nozzle, smallest bead you can deliver.
- Silk or fiberglass wrap: brush-on, because you need coverage, not a dot.
- Re-tacking a lifted edge during a fill: nozzle, with the tip of the bottle barely touching the seam.
How much to use: keep the film thin
If a tip set is failing early and the prep was sound, the amount of adhesive is the first thing to look at. The target is a film that covers the contact area and is thin enough to press out to a hairline when the tip goes down. That is it.
Signs you are using too much:
- Product squeezing out onto the sidewalls, the cuticle area, or your fingers when you press the tip down.
- A cloudy or hazy ring around the seam once everything has set.
- The tip floating or sliding under pressure instead of grabbing.
- A seam that looks set on the surface but gives way later, because the center of a thick layer stayed soft.
- Enough bulk at the seam that you have to file a trench to blend it, which thins the tip exactly where it needs strength. A clean seam should blend with a light pass; if you are reaching for a coarse abrasive from your files and buffers, the adhesive layer was too thick to begin with. A repeatable sequence that keeps the amount honest:
- Size and dry-fit every tip first. A tip that fits the sidewalls needs less adhesive than one bridging a gap, and no amount of glue fixes a wrong size.
- Prep and dehydrate per your product system's directions.
- Apply a thin film or a small bead to one surface only, not both.
- Set the tip at an angle against the stop point, then roll it down flat. Rolling pushes air out ahead of the contact line instead of trapping it.
- Hold with steady pressure for the time the manufacturer specifies. Do not rock the tip while it sets; rocking breaks the bond as it forms.
- Blend the seam once it is fully set, then build your overlay.
Best glue for acrylic nails: where adhesive actually fits
This search phrase hides a mix-up worth clearing up. Adhesive does not bond acrylic product to the nail. In a liquid-and-powder set, the overlay creates its own bond as it cures, and the ratio and prep do that work. Glue has two real jobs in an acrylic service. The first is attaching a tip before the overlay goes on, when you are doing tip-and-overlay rather than sculpting on a form. The second is repair work between fills. That means the adhesive layer ends up buried under product, so any bulk at the seam becomes bulk you must blend before the overlay goes down. Thin film, blend the seam, then build.

Nail glue versus gel adhesive for soft gel tips
These are different categories and they are not swaps for each other.
Cyanoacrylate glue sets on its own timeline once it touches the surface. You get seconds, and the clock starts without your permission. That is fine for a small plastic tip with a well and a defined stop point.
Gel adhesive for soft gel tips stays workable until you cure it under a lamp. Because a soft gel tip is full-coverage and sits on the entire plate, you need the freedom to seat it, check the sidewalls, check the apex, and reposition before anything locks. The lamp is the trigger, so you control when the set happens. That is the whole reason the systems use it. Practical consequences: do not substitute cyanoacrylate where a soft gel system calls for its own gel adhesive, do not skip the lamp on a gel adhesive and expect it to set in air, and do not assume one brand's tip and another brand's adhesive were designed to work together. Storage: keeping a bottle from seizing
When a bottle stops working, storage is the first thing to check rather than the product itself. Because ambient moisture is what triggers the set, everything below is about keeping air off the adhesive.
- Cap it immediately after each use, and cap it fully. A cap that is only most of the way on is the same as no cap.
- Wipe the neck and the threads with a dry, lint-free wipe before capping. Residue in the threads is what welds a cap shut.
- Store bottles upright so product is not sitting against the cap or wicking into the brush collar.
- Keep them out of heat and direct sun. A closed drawer at the station beats a windowsill or a hot back room.
- On nozzle bottles, keep the pin or plug that came with the cap and use it. If a nozzle clogs, replace the bottle rather than drilling it out with a metal implement.
- Follow the storage directions printed on the label. Advice about refrigeration varies by product and is not universal, so do what the manufacturer says for that specific bottle.
- Write the open date on the bottle with a marker. It turns a guess into a fact when you are deciding whether a bottle is still worth trusting on a client.

Nail glue FAQ
What is the difference between nail glue and gel adhesive?
Nail glue for tips is typically a cyanoacrylate adhesive that sets on contact, on its own timeline, without a lamp. Gel adhesive used with soft gel tips stays workable until it is cured under a lamp, which is what gives you time to seat a full-coverage tip and check the sidewalls before it locks. Use the adhesive the tip system specifies.
How much nail glue should I use on one tip?
Enough to cover the contact area in a thin film or a small bead, and no more. If product squeezes onto the sidewalls or you have a ridge at the seam that needs a coarse file to blend, that was too much. Apply to one surface only, not both.
Can I use nail glue with acrylic?
Glue attaches the tip before the overlay and handles repairs between fills. It does not bond the acrylic overlay itself, because the liquid and powder system does that. Keep the adhesive layer thin, since it ends up buried under the product you then have to blend.
Why does my glue bottle seize shut?
Because these adhesives set in the presence of moisture in the air. Residue left in the neck and threads sets with the cap on and welds it. Wipe the neck before capping, cap it fully, and store bottles upright and away from heat.
Should I use brush-on or a precision tip for repairs?
A precision nozzle, because a repair needs product in one exact place, such as a crack, a seam, or a lifted edge, and nowhere else. Brush-on is the better tool when you want even coverage over an area, such as a wrap or a film across a tip well.
How long does an opened bottle last?
The manufacturer's label is the answer for that specific product. In practice, an opened bottle degrades from air exposure with every use, so buy sizes that match your turnover, date the bottle when you open it, and keep a sealed backup so a seized bottle never ends a service early.
